谷歌云地图代理商:如何在谷歌云地图上为您的安卓应用程序设置API密钥的应用程序限制?
引言
在当今移动应用开发领域,地图功能已成为许多应用程序的核心组件。谷歌云地图(Google Maps Platform)作为行业领先的地图服务提供商,为开发者提供了强大的工具和API,帮助快速集成地图功能到应用程序中。然而,为了确保API密钥的安全性和合理使用,设置应用程序限制是至关重要的一步。本文将详细介绍如何在谷歌云地图上为您的安卓(AndROId)应用程序设置API密钥的应用程序限制,并分析谷歌云的优势。
谷歌云地图的优势
谷歌云地图平台提供了多种功能和服务,使其成为开发者首选的解决方案之一。以下是其主要优势:
- 全球覆盖:谷歌地图拥有最全面的地理数据,覆盖全球200多个国家和地区。
- 高精度:提供实时交通信息、路线规划、地理编码等精准服务。
- 可扩展性:支持从小型应用到大型企业级应用的扩展需求。
- 开发者友好:提供丰富的API和SDK,支持多种开发语言和平台。
- 安全性:通过API密钥限制和访问控制确保数据安全。
API密钥的重要性
API密钥是访问谷歌云地图服务的凭证,未经授权的访问可能导致数据泄露或额外费用。因此,设置应用程序限制可以有效防止密钥被滥用。以下是设置API密钥限制的步骤:
步骤1:登录谷歌云控制台
首先,访问谷歌云控制台,使用您的谷歌账号登录。如果您尚未创建项目,请先创建一个新的项目。
步骤2:启用所需API
在控制台中,导航到“API和服务”>“库”,搜索并启用您需要的API,例如“Maps SDK for Android”。启用后,您的应用程序才能使用这些API。
步骤3:创建API密钥
在“API和服务”>“凭据”页面,点击“创建凭据”按钮,选择“API密钥”。系统将生成一个新的API密钥,并显示在屏幕上。
步骤4:设置应用程序限制
为了确保API密钥仅用于您的安卓应用程序,您需要设置应用程序限制。具体步骤如下:
- 在生成的API密钥旁边,点击“编辑”。
- 在“应用程序限制”部分,选择“Android应用”。
- 输入您的应用程序包名(Package Name)和SHA-1证书指纹。
- 点击“保存”完成设置。
步骤5:测试API密钥
在应用程序中集成API密钥后,务必进行测试以确保其正常工作。在开发过程中,您可以使用调试密钥,而在发布时切换到发布密钥。
常见问题与解决方案
在设置API密钥限制时,可能会遇到以下问题:

- 密钥无效:检查包名和SHA-1指纹是否匹配,确保API已启用。
- 访问被拒绝:确认应用程序限制设置正确,且密钥未被删除或禁用。
- 超出配额:监控API使用情况,必要时调整配额或升级计划。
总结
通过本文的介绍,您已经了解了如何在谷歌云地图上为安卓应用程序设置API密钥的应用程序限制。这一过程不仅保障了API密钥的安全性,还能有效防止滥用和未授权的访问。谷歌云地图平台凭借其全球覆盖、高精度和开发者友好的特点,为应用程序提供了强大的地图功能支持。合理配置API密钥限制是确保应用程序稳定运行和数据安全的关键步骤。希望本文能帮助您顺利完成API密钥的设置,为您的应用程序提供更好的用户体验。

kf@jusoucn.com
4008-020-360


4008-020-360
